The Company

Concentis is partnering with Gladstone Area Water Board (GAWB) to source a Communications Specialist who will provide considered advice and support the organisation's strategic design and implementation of communications and stakeholder engagement strategies.

Gladstone Area Water Board (GAWB) is a commercial Statutory Authority constituted under the Water Act 2000 whose purpose is to supply bulk water to customers in the Gladstone Region. GAWB manages a variety of assets including Awoonga Dam, a network of pipes and infrastructure such as pump stations and water tre, fish production facilities,atment plants. GAWB also operates and maintains recreational facilities and fish production facilities and stocking programs. The organisation is committed to the local and hands‐on relationships with their customers and community to drive continued operations which benefit the region. The company's vision is to deliver safe and reliable water services to enhance the liveability of the region.

About the role:

Reporting to the Communications and Community Relations Manager, this position supports the strategic design and implementation of communication and community engagement strategies. You will contribute to a positive organisational culture and protect and enhance GAWB's reputation through appropriate communication activities. You will support the delivery of corporate communications and community relations frameworks across the business as well as providing advice on communication and engagement with internal and external stakeholders.

Your key responsibilities will include:
* Manage the flow of correspondence across dedicated channels, designed for the community to engage with GAWB on issues such as community complaints and complements
* Ensure regular reporting on communications and stakeholder engagement activities
* Develop and implement communication strategies and campaigns to engage stakeholders and the community, particularly in support of Capital projects
* Produce high quality internal communications through a fortnightly newsletter and ensure materials are aligned with organisational values and corporate identity
* Provide communications support and advice to leaders, with a focus on reputational risk mitigation
* Coordinate community investment and funding programs to ensure governance and return on investment
* Identify and respond to potential media relations issues in collaboration with the Communications and Community Relations Manager
* Support emergency management communication planning and execution
* Coordinate with external providers including designers, printers and consultants
* Contribute to the design and delivery of advertising materials and broader external communications
* Managing organisational merchandise including stock control
Essential experience/capabilities:
* Tertiary qualifications in Communications, Public Relations Marketing or a related discipline
* Demonstrated experience in developing and executing communications and stakeholder engagement strategies
* Exceptional written and verbal communication skills with experience across multiple print, digital and media platforms
* Strong interpersonal and stakeholder engagement skills including ability to work with leaders, media and the public
* Skilled in producing clear and concise written materials along with strong analytical skills
* Eligibility for CPRA or IAP2 membership
* Communications support for project management experience
* Graphic design experience
